The enhanced capabilities offered by Chainlink extensions open the door to a myriad of applications. In DeFi, for example, they can enable complex derivatives that react to market fluctuations in real-time. In insurance, Chainlink extensions can automate claims based on verified data sources, reducing the time and effort currently required in the claims process. Supply chain management can also benefit; real-time tracking of goods position and condition can be integrated into smart contracts, improving transparency and accountability.

1% welded wire mesh refers to a specific type of welded wire fabric that has a certain percentage of carbon content, typically measuring around 1%. This composition significantly contributes to its mechanical properties, making it suitable for a range of applications. The mesh is created by welding together wires at various intervals, resulting in a grid-like pattern. The wires are usually made of low-carbon steel, galvanized steel, or stainless steel, providing different levels of corrosion resistance and strength.

Incorporating a green theme into your metal fencing project can be done in several ways. Besides choosing colors that harmonize with the natural environment, you can also explore options like vertical gardens, where you attach planters directly to the metal fence. This approach allows you to introduce a variety of plants, herbs, and flowers that can thrive on the fence itself, creating a vibrant, lively backdrop for your garden.
